Senior Leadership Compensation
At this level, tax efficiency becomes crucial. Between £100,000.00-£125,140.00, you face an effective 60% marginal rate as personal allowance is withdrawn.
- The £100k-£125k "trap" means earning £100k often leaves you with more than £115k
- Employer pension contributions can reduce taxable income below key thresholds
- Consider spreading bonuses across tax years where possible
- Professional tax advice typically pays for itself at this level

Comparison Results
| Metric | £84,002 | £93,502 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| £84,002 | £93,502 | £9,500 |
| Income Tax | £21,033 | £24,833 | £3,800 |
| National Insurance | £3,691 | £3,881 | £190 |
| Pension | £0 | £0 | £0 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| £59,279 | £64,789 | £5,510 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| £4,940 | £5,399 | £459 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 29.4% | 30.7% | 1.3% |
